I take it you mean when you ran Norton again you found them again?

You would because they are still in quarantine awaiting your instructions to delete or restore.The whole point of quarantine is to remove the initial threat of the trojan/virus and give you time to make sure deleting it won't effect your computer

Another smaller point if your running Adaware for detection make sure you go into Settings and cover as much of your computer as possible.The initial settings are very limited...after I tinkered with my settings(top right) it went from searching through 6000 files to 40000 files and dug up another 9 nasties buried deep down in the registry.Time consuming but worth it IMHO.

I also run spybot which some times picks up stuff adaware misses and vice versa

Make sure you update them regularly
